The Importance of Moisturizing Tattoos

Moisturizing tattoos after getting them ensures that they do not dry out as they heal. Dried-out skin can lead to scabbing and peeling, which can damage the fresh tattoo. A moisturized tattoo can lead to longer-lasting, vibrant ink. Furthermore, moisturizing your tattoo regularly will ensure that your skin stays healthy throughout the healing process.
